import torch
import torch.nn as nn
import torch.optim as optim
from torch.utils.data import Dataset, DataLoader
import numpy as np
from copy import deepcopy
from tqdm import tqdm
import time
#########################
# Dataset and Dataloader
#########################
class TrajectoryDataset(Dataset):
def __init__(self, states_path, actions_path):
self.states = np.load(states_path) # shape (N, T, 2, 64, 64)
self.actions = np.load(actions_path) # shape (N, T-1, 2)
self.states = torch.tensor(self.states, dtype=torch.float32)
self.actions = torch.tensor(self.actions, dtype=torch.float32)
def __len__(self):
return self.states.shape[0]
def __getitem__(self, idx):
return self.states[idx], self.actions[idx]
#########################
# Model Components
#########################
class Encoder(nn.Module):
def __init__(self, in_channels=2, state_dim=128):
super().__init__()
# Simple CNN encoder
self.conv = nn.Sequential(
nn.Conv2d(in_channels, 32, kernel_size=4, stride=2, padding=1),
nn.GELU(),
nn.Conv2d(32, 64, kernel_size=4, stride=2, padding=1),
nn.GELU(),
nn.Conv2d(64, 128, kernel_size=4, stride=2, padding=1),
nn.GELU(),
)
# After downsampling 64x64 → approximately 8x8 feature map
self.fc = nn.Linear(128*8*8, state_dim)
def forward(self, x):
# x: (B, T, C, H, W) or (B, C, H, W)
if x.ndimension() == 5:
B, T, C, H, W = x.shape
x = x.view(B*T, C, H, W)
h = self.conv(x)
h = h.view(h.size(0), -1)
s = self.fc(h)
s = s.view(B, T, -1)
else:
h = self.conv(x)
h = h.view(h.size(0), -1)
s = self.fc(h)
return s
class Predictor(nn.Module):
def __init__(self, state_dim=128, action_dim=2, hidden_dim=128):
super().__init__()
# Predictor takes s_{n-1} and u_{n-1}, outputs predicted s_n
self.fc = nn.Sequential(
nn.Linear(state_dim + action_dim, hidden_dim),
nn.ReLU(),
nn.Linear(hidden_dim, state_dim)
)
def forward(self, prev_state, prev_action):
x = torch.cat([prev_state, prev_action], dim=-1)
return self.fc(x)
#########################
# JEPA Model
#########################
class JEPA(nn.Module):
def __init__(self, state_dim=128, action_dim=2, hidden_dim=128, ema_rate=0.99):
super().__init__()
# Online encoder (learned)
self.online_encoder = Encoder(in_channels=2, state_dim=state_dim)
# This code uses a BYOL-like EMA target encoder to stabilize training.
# Target encoder (EMA copy of online encoder)
self.target_encoder = deepcopy(self.online_encoder)
for p in self.target_encoder.parameters():
p.requires_grad = False
# Predictor
self.predictor = Predictor(state_dim=state_dim, action_dim=action_dim, hidden_dim=hidden_dim)
self.ema_rate = ema_rate
@torch.no_grad()
def update_target_encoder(self):
for online_params, target_params in zip(self.online_encoder.parameters(), self.target_encoder.parameters()):
target_params.data = self.ema_rate * target_params.data + (1 - self.ema_rate) * online_params.data
def forward(self, states, actions):
# states: (B, T, 2, 64, 64)
# actions: (B, T-1, 2)
# Encode states with online encoder
online_states = self.online_encoder(states) # (B, T, D_s)
# Encode states with target encoder (no grad)
with torch.no_grad():
target_states = self.target_encoder(states) # (B, T, D_s)
# Predict future states in embedding space
predicted_states_list = []
T = online_states.shape[1]
for t in range(1, T):
prev_state = online_states[:, t-1, :] # s_{n-1}
prev_action = actions[:, t-1, :] # u_{n-1}
predicted_state = self.predictor(prev_state, prev_action)
predicted_states_list.append(predicted_state)
predicted_states = torch.stack(predicted_states_list, dim=1) # (B, T-1, D_s)
target_next_states = target_states[:, 1:, :] # (B, T-1, D_s)
return predicted_states, target_next_states
#########################
# Training Loop Example
#########################
if __name__ == "__main__":
device = (
'cuda' if torch.cuda.is_available()
else 'mps' if torch.backends.mps.is_available()
else 'cpu'
)
# Hyperparams
batch_size = 8
lr = 3e-4
epochs = 5
state_dim = 128
action_dim = 2
hidden_dim = 128
# Load data
train_dataset = TrajectoryDataset("subset_states.npy", "subset_actions.npy")
train_loader = DataLoader(train_dataset, batch_size=batch_size, shuffle=True, num_workers=4)
model = JEPA(state_dim=state_dim, action_dim=action_dim, hidden_dim=hidden_dim, ema_rate=0.99).to(device)
if device == 'cuda':
model = torch.compile(model)
optimizer = optim.AdamW(model.parameters(), lr=lr)
criterion = nn.MSELoss()
model.train()
for epoch in range(epochs):
total_loss = 0.0
for states, actions in tqdm(train_loader, desc=f"Epoch {epoch+1}/{epochs}"):
t0 = time.time()
states = states.to(device)
actions = actions.to(device)
optimizer.zero_grad()
predicted_states, target_states = model(states, actions)
# Compute loss: distance between predicted and target embeddings
with torch.autocast(device_type=device, dtype=torch.float16):
loss = criterion(predicted_states, target_states)
loss.backward()
norm = torch.nn.utils.clip_grad_norm_(model.parameters(), 1.0)
optimizer.step()
# Update target encoder
with torch.no_grad():
model.update_target_encoder()
if device == 'mps':
torch.mps.synchronize()
elif device == 'cuda':
torch.cuda.synchronize()
t1 = time.time()
dt = (t1 - t0) * 1000
total_loss += loss.item()
print(f"loss {loss.item()}, dt {dt:.2f}ms, norm {norm:.4f}")
avg_loss = total_loss / len(train_loader)
print(f"Epoch {epoch+1}/{epochs}, Loss: {avg_loss:.4f}")
